5.3.2 Deleting faults
Most fault messages will disappear automatically when the
problem is resolved. Certain faults have to be remedied,
however, by deleting the error message via

Try to remedy faults that come with an fault message using the
below table. No technical expertise is needed for this.
W
HAT TO DO
1. Reset the control panel (see section 5.3.3).
2. Check if power is supplied to all connected units.
3. Check if the dummy plug is present in the connector
plate of the last connected unit.
4. Check the control cables:
-
are they connected and free from breaks?
-
are they stretched out or rolled up neatly?
-
are they shielded from magnetic fields?
5. Check printed circuit board fuse F2 in all connected
units.
6. Check wiring between connector plate and
connectors X380 and X390 on the printed circuit
board.
